The Dodgers held a big press conference at 2:30 to announce the next phase of stadium renovations, none of which they were willing to reveal yesterday (at least not to OUR paper). Frankly, the whole thing turned into a big yawner (I should admit that I wasn’t there, I’m just going by what is in the official release). What they’re going to do is renovate the concourses on the field level, doubling the number of concession stands and restrooms, and create additional clubs for those holding season tickets to the baseline seats. They also will improve walkways and signage, adding what they are calling “energy-efficient” equipment. Of course, none of this will mean ANYTHING to anyone who isn’t sitting on the field level.
